Do not squander your money on commercial winder cleaners. You ought to additionally stay clear of window glass cleaners that are ammonia- or alcohol-based since they might leave streaks or generate a movie that attracts wetness or dust.


One part distilled vinegar mixed with 10 components cozy water functions excellent. If so, blend 2 gallons of water and concerning a tsp of dishwashing liquid together in your container.


A spray container, bucket, squeegee, lint-free rags or tiny browse around this web-site towels (the most effective kind of cloth for the job is a chamois or a microfiber towel) should suffice for cleaning up the glass. To clean up the tracks, a vacuum with a soft brush and drapery accessories can aid eliminate the loosened dirt and particles.

If you have tall windows, you'll and a ladder and a ladder stabilizer (if required). Tidy the framework and tracks prior to the glass. Otherwise, the gunk on them combines with the window cleaner, transforming it into sludge that will certainly run onto the glass. Make use of the hoover attachment to suck out loose particles from the tracks.

Wipe away any kind of continuing to be deposit with a damp rag. Do away with the accumulated loose dust on the windows by wiping them with a dry, tidy, lint-free microfiber towel. Spray the entire surface kindly with the cleansing solution, then scrub in with an additional lint-free cloth. Prevent obtaining the remedy on timber, vinyl, or fiberglass frameworks to prevent staining.


Drying them totally and rapidly is needed to get the most streak-free finish. That's why it's far better to wash and dry one window at a time. If streaks still remain, wash again with clear water and clean completely dry once more. A squeegee is really helpful in cleaning up outside or bigger indoor home windows.




Make sure the rubber blade is sharp and tidy. Comply with these steps for getting a streak-free window pane with a squeegee.

Starting on top of the home window in the clear strip, rake the squeegee horizontally across the size of the window. Best Window Cleaner. Make sure to have the blade of the squeegee in call with the home window. Clean the blade clean after every horizontal swipe. Work your means down the home window by duplicating the horizontal swipe of the squeegee, overlapping the last swipe by a couple of inches.


Do not fail to remember the edges and sides. If you have displays on your home windows, they might need periodic cleaning. Otherwise, they will certainly interfere with your sparkling, streak-free home windows. If the displays are detachable, take them off to do the cleansing You can remove the dirt and dirt by vacuuming with an upholstery brush accessory.


Prevent using brushes, as light weight aluminum screens can bend quickly. Keeping your home windows clean is essential in expanding their life and enhancing the appearances of your home.
